Just in case you're going stir crazy with old movies, mince pies and turkey butties, come out with TPM for some festive fun and fitness ! On this popular ride from Forest bank to Greenmount, we'll call at the Trackside at the East Lancs Railway in Bury, where you can see steam trains and lots of old railway memorabilia ( subject to it being open). Off road ride, tracks / trails / disused railway lines and canal towpaths and some short sections of roads. Can get a bit muddy in places. Toilet stops at Mac D's in Radcliffe if needed and East Lancs Railway and then on to Greenmount. We'll meet at 9.30 - 9.45 and leave at 10.
